Connie Chambers passed away March 1, 2022 at her home after a lengthy illness.

She was born in Chattanooga Tennessee on November 17, 1950. She was a resident of Cleveland Tennessee since 1987. She worked for several different employers but was best known for her service in the United States Army, where she achieved the rank of Master Sargent and was a veteran of the Viet Nam War.

She was preceded in death by her Mother, Thelma Holt and by her son, James Tooter Cheatham.

She is survived by a son and daughter in law, John and Terri Ann Loach, of Cleveland Tennessee; a brother, Donnie Monday of Chattanooga Tennessee; a grandson, Brandon Loach of Cleveland Tennessee and great grand daughter, Haven Grace Loach of Cleveland Tennessee; niece, Adrian Holt and nephew, Johnny Holt of Cleveland Tennessee.

There will be grave side service only at National Cemetery in Chattanooga Tennessee, with military honors, 12:30 PM Tuesday, March 8, 2022, with Reverend Homer Roberts officiating.
